Message type: E = Error
Message class: LTR2_ANA2 - LTR2 Analysis Messages
Message number: 090
Message text: Invalid run GUID &1

- Invalid run GUID &1 ?The SAP error message LTR2_ANA2090 Invalid run GUID &1 typically occurs in the context of SAP Landscape Transformation (SLT) or SAP Data Services when there is an issue with the GUID (Globally Unique Identifier) associated with a data replication or transformation process. This error indicates that the system is unable to find or recognize the specified run GUID, which is essential for tracking the status of a data replication job.
Causes:
- Incorrect GUID: The GUID provided in the error message may be incorrect or malformed.
- Job Deletion: The job associated with the GUID may have been deleted or is no longer available in the system.
- Database Issues: There may be issues with the database or the underlying tables that store the job information.
- System Configuration: Misconfiguration in the SLT or Data Services setup could lead to this error.
- Network Issues: Temporary network issues might prevent the system from accessing the required data.
Solutions:
- Verify the GUID: Check the GUID in the error message to ensure it is correct. If it was manually entered, ensure there are no typos.
- Check Job Status: Use transaction codes like LTRC (for SLT) to check the status of the replication jobs. Ensure that the job associated with the GUID is still active.
- Recreate the Job: If the job has been deleted, you may need to recreate it or restart the replication process.
- Database Consistency: Check the database for consistency and ensure that all necessary tables and entries are intact.
- Review Logs: Look at the SLT or Data Services logs for any additional error messages or warnings that could provide more context about the issue.
- System Configuration: Review the configuration settings in SLT or Data Services to ensure everything is set up correctly.
- Contact Support: If the issue persists, consider reaching out to SAP support for further assistance, providing them with the error details and any relevant logs.
